Subject: Memtrace cut-over complete

Team,

Cut-over to Memtrace v2 for GPU memory profiling finished last night. Old v1 agents are disabled; any tickets referencing v1 dashboards should be closed as resolved-by-migration. Sampling overhead is now under 2% and allocation traces include kernel names. Known gap: profiles older than 30 days were not migrated. Point customers at the v2 docs for setup questions. For reference when troubleshooting, the agent now runs with the following configuration.

settings of bagaf-bawip:
[aldax]
port = 5000
region = south-4
host = aldax.brasklabs.corp
team = brivan
timeout_ms = 2000
retries = 2

# Limits & Quotas — Chalkrow Timetable Solver

The solver runs per-school jobs on the shared Bramley cluster. Hard caps exist on classes per job, constraint count, and solve time; hitting any cap aborts the run with a quota error, no partial output. Soft caps trigger warnings only. Quotas apply per tenant, reset nightly. Don't raise caps ad hoc — file a capacity ticket. Current values are defined below.

constants for yaduf-fahag:
BUDGETS = {
    "kelix": 528,
    "briwyn": 734,
}

Ticket #2907 — Signature check fails on report builder export

Support: customers exporting from the Tallyvane report builder see a signature verification error after the sorting-stability patch. The patch changed row ordering in grouped exports, which altered the serialized payload, so exports signed before the patch now fail verification against cached manifests. Advise customers to regenerate reports; old exports cannot be re-verified. Fresh exports are signed with the key below.

signing key of fadug-haweg = bky19_x2JJNa4RuE34mQa9TgK

## Auth Notes — ORM Refactor (Calloway Layer)

Heads up: while we peel apart the old Calloway ORM, the shim service sits between legacy models and the new repository layer. If queries start failing overnight, it's almost always the shim losing its session, not the database itself. Restarting the shim is safe and takes seconds. To talk to the shim's admin endpoint directly, authenticate with the key below.

app token of tawif-kaduf = qvz11-Y5Rx58xILX0